AI Chatbots vs AI Agents: Understanding the Key Differences in 2024
In the rapidly evolving AI Agents landscape, understanding the distinction between AI chatbots and AI agents has become crucial for businesses and developers. While both technologies leverage AI, their capabilities, applications, and impact on user experience differ significantly.
Core Differences
1. Autonomy and Decision-Making
AI Chatbots
Follow predefined conversation flows
Require explicit programming for responses
Limited to specific conversation patterns
Cannot make independent decisions
AI Agents
Autonomous decision-making capabilities
Can initiate actions independently
Learn and adapt from interactions
Make context-aware decisions
2. Task Complexity
AI Chatbots
Handle simple, structured queries
Perform basic task automation
Limited to conversation-based tasks
Predefined response patterns
AI Agents
Execute complex, multi-step tasks
Coordinate across multiple systems
Handle unstructured problems
Adapt to new situations
3. Learning and Adaptation
AI Chatbots
Static knowledge base
Limited learning capabilities
Require manual updates
Fixed response patterns
AI Agents
Continuous learning
Experience-based improvement
Self-optimization
Adaptive behavior patterns
Real-World Applications
AI Chatbots Best Used For:
Customer service FAQs
Basic product inquiries
Appointment scheduling
Simple order tracking
Website navigation assistance
AI Agents Excel In:
Complex problem-solving
Personal assistance
Process automation
Data analysis
Strategic decision-making
Making the Right Choice
Choose a Chatbot If:
You need simple customer interaction
Have a limited budget
Require quick implementation
Need basic query handling
Choose an AI Agent If:
You need complex task automation
Require autonomous decision-making
Want long-term scalability
Need advanced problem-solving capabilities
Future Trends
Hybrid solutions emerging
Enhanced natural language processing
Improved learning capabilities
Greater integration possibilities
Conclusion
While both AI chatbots and AI agents serve valuable purposes, understanding their differences is crucial for making informed implementation decisions. Consider your specific needs, resources, and long-term goals when choosing between these technologies.
Related Articles
View all articlesAI Agent Traps: Real-Life Incidents and Lessons Learned
Explore real-life AI agent incidents where agents fell into traps or caused unintended consequences. Understand risks and learn from critical case studies.
How to Build Your Own Agent Harness: A Comprehensive Guide
Learn how to build your own agent harness. This guide covers essential components, frameworks, and step-by-step development for custom AI agent setups.

We Analyzed 2,000 AI Agents. Here’s What We Found
We examined 2,000 AI agents to identify common patterns, strengths, and limitations. Discover the reality of autonomous agent performance today.
Continue exploring
Find AI agents by workflow
AI Agent Categories
Browse use-case pages for sales, productivity, coding, customer service, and more.
AI Agents Landscape
Explore the full directory map and compare agents by workflow and category.
Agent Skills
Find reusable skills, capabilities, and building blocks for AI agent workflows.
Free AI Agents
Discover free AI agents and tools for testing agentic workflows without upfront cost.
Open Source AI Agents
Compare open-source agents, frameworks, and developer-friendly agent projects.
AI Agents News
Read daily source-linked briefs on launches, funding, enterprise adoption, and coding agents.